One report last month said: Minot, a north-central city in North Dakota has launched a project to reduce the feral cat population through reproductive sterilization. The Souris Valley Animal Shelter in Minot received $1,500 in a grant and donations to initiate a program to bring down the city's wild cat population of 1,200,.
